The other Bill Roper is the developer of the World of Warcraft game. I've occasionally been given credit for his work in a bio, but I hadn't seen things going in the other direction until I read the recently-added Wikipedia entry that noted that he'd been active in filk for over 20 years and was a member of the Filk Hall of Fame.

Of course, one of the good things about Wikipedia is that you can fix this sort of thing. And I did.
